A notable case involved a large-scale charitable organization in Sydney dedicated to supporting homeless communities. They faced significant challenges in managing volunteer hours, distributing aid resources, and tracking the impact of their programs. Paper logs were inefficient and prone to error, while basic ID cards offered no data integration. After a TIANJUN NFC card buy and system implementation, each volunteer and staff member received a personalized NFC card. These cards became their digital identity within the ecosystem. Volunteers could now clock in and out by simply tapping at stations, automatically logging their hours for transparency and grant reporting. More importantly, the cards were linked to a secure database for distributing meals and essential kits. A tap would record the provision of aid to a registered individual, allowing the charity to gather accurate, real-time data on resource allocation and reach. This application not only streamlined internal administration, saving hundreds of manual hours monthly, but also provided invaluable analytics that helped secure further funding. The decision to proceed with a TIANJUN NFC card buy is supported by robust technical engineering. Our cards are built for durability and performance, utilizing high-grade PVC or eco-friendly materials with embedded NFC chipsets. For instance, our flagship TIANJUN Pro-Card series is designed for high-frequency corporate or institutional use. It incorporates an NXP NTAG 216 chip, which offers 888 bytes of user memory—ample space for multiple application credentials, URLs, or data packets. The card operates at the standard NFC frequency of 13.56 MHz and complies fully with ISO/IEC 14443 Type A standards. Its read/write range is optimized for a reliable 0-5cm tap, ensuring intentional interactions and security. Physical dimensions adhere to the common ID-1 format (85.60mm × 53.98mm × 0.76mm), making it compatible with most wallets and standard card printers for personalization. For wearables like the theme park wristbands, we use a flexible inlay featuring the same NXP chip, encapsulated in a silicone housing rated IP67 for water and dust resistance.
